Haggerty Museum to host ‘Exploring the Core Curriculum,’ Jan. 23

The Haggerty Museum of Art will host an event called “Exploring the Core CurriculumIndividuals and Communities Exhibition Reception” on Thursday, Jan. 23, from 4 p.m. to 5:30 p.m.  

The Marquette Core Curriculum (MCC) is the center of every student’s educational experience. The newly redesigned MCC aims to better connect students to their studies — and to the world — through a thematic, tiered approach. This exhibition is the first in a series that will explore the five MCC Discovery Tier themes. 

In bringing the Marquette Core Curriculum to life, faculty members who teach in the Individuals and Communities theme have been asked to select works from the Haggerty Museum of Art’s collection. Those faculty members then briefly described how those works explore the relationships between individuals and the communities to which they willingly or unwillingly belong.
